 Get Out of the Boat Series "Head Over Heels" 2 Samuel 6:12-22
Have you ever been in Love?...Head over Heels in Love? Then you know that feeling of not being able to be away from that person. When you love someone so much you can't stop looking into their eyes and you can't stop thinking about them when they're not with you. My wife Angie and I started dating in high school and when I went away to college it liked to kill both of us. We were Head over Heels in love with each other. She made me a tape of her favorite loves songs and I listened to it everyday - I almost wore it out. We wrote to each other everyday and I always dabbed a little calogne on the envelope before I mailed it. Remember those days?
Our love for God ought to have some of those same qualities...we ought to be Head over Heels in love with Him also. Afterall His love for us is passionate, extravagant, unconditional, and beyond our human ability to measure it. A great man of God named William Barclay once wrote, "Love does not stop nicely to calculate the less or more; love does not stop to work out how little it can respectably give. With a kind of divine extravagance, love gives everything it has and never counts the cost. Calculation is never any part of love."
When we first receive Christ into our lives we have that alive, on-top-of-the-world kind of feeling and then it begins to fade over time and tradgically becomes little more than a pleasant memory - BUT Only if we let it. We'll be talking about Worship and our love affair with a God that will never leave us nor forsake us and loves us deeper than the deepest ocean and higher than the highest mountain and wider than the east is from the west!
